What is axial piston-bent axis design?
Axial piston-bent axis design is a type of hydraulic pump or motor configuration where the pistons are arranged parallel to the axis of the cylinder block, and the axis of the cylinder block is offset (bent) from the drive shaft axis to convert rotational motion into linear motion efficiently.

What is the purpose of axial piston-bent axis design?
The purpose of axial piston-bent axis design is to achieve high efficiency and performance in hydraulic systems, allowing for precise control of fluid flow and pressure, which is crucial for various applications in automotive, aerospace, and industrial machinery.
